Action item from the Fennwick outage (owner: release manager). The Corvask load balancer marked healthy nodes dead because probe timeouts were shorter than cold-start latency after the deploy. Fix: bake health-check constants into the release checklist and block rollout if staging probes disagree with production settings. Any change to interval, timeout, or failure threshold now requires sign-off in the release record. The approved constants are below.

tuning table, kawep-tawif:
CAPS = {
    "olidor": 80,
    "belion": 7,
    "quenys": 225,
    "druox": 839,
    "fraath": 482,
}

Management Meeting Minutes — Subscription Tier Review

Attendees: department heads, chaired by R. Ostermann.

The proposed "Meridian Plus" tier was reviewed. Product confirmed feature scope: priority rendering, expanded storage, and the Atlas analytics module. Finance presented break-even at 4,200 subscribers within two quarters. Marketing will soft-launch in the Calverton region first. Legal flagged no blockers. A follow-up pricing workshop is set for next month. Context for these decisions is summarized below.

management briefing: The pricing group signed off on a budget of $40.7 million for Project Holath. The renewal with Holethax Holdings closes at $35.8 million a year, 63 percent above the last contract.

## Fix audio drift in Hallwright guide app

Fixes stuttering playback reported by visitors at the Verrow Gallery exhibit. Root cause: buffer underruns on older devices when switching tracks near beacons. Support team: tell users to update; no settings changes needed on their end. This PR enlarges the prefetch buffer and adds a beacon debounce. The tuned values are listed here.

tuning table, fajop-hafog:
WEIGHTS = {
    "soriel": 277,
    "belael": 101,
}

Ticket: Config drift on Pinemarten image cache

Staging and prod diverged after the hotfix for the eviction-thread leak. Prod still carries the old heap ceiling, so the leak mitigation never engages there. Need review before I force-sync. Diff attached separately. Below are the values currently live in prod.

service settings:
[istael]
team = gilath
access_code = ac_468cdf
owner = casdor.gilox
host = istael.kelviforge.internal
port = 5432
peer = quenwyn.braskworks.corp
salt = 6678df32
pin = 7400